DEPARTMENT OF DEFENSE

Office of the Secretary of Defense

 
Reestablishment of the Defense Advisory Committee on Women in the 
Services

AGENCY: Department of Defense.

ACTION: Notice.

-----------------------------------------------------------------------

SUMMARY: The Defense Advisory Committee on Women in the Services 
(DACOWITS) is reestablished, in consonance with the public interest, 
and in accordance with the provisions of the ``Federal Advisory 
Committee Act.'' On March 5, 2002, the Deputy Secretary of Defense 
approved a revised charter for the DACOWITS.
    The Committee shall provide the Secretary of Defense, through the 
Assistant Secretary of Defense (Force Management Policy), advice and 
recommendations on matters and policies relating to the recruitment and 
retention, treatment, employment, integration, and well-being of highly 
qualified professional women in the Armed Forces. In addition, the 
Committee shall provide advice and recommendations on family issues 
related to the recruitment and retention of a highly qualified 
professional military.
    The Defense Advisory Committee on Women in the Services (DACOWITS) 
will be well balanced in terms of the interest groups represented and 
functions to be performed. The Committee shall be composed of not more 
than 35 civilian members, representing an equitable distribution of 
demography, professional career fields, community service, and 
geography, and selected on the basis of their experience in the 
military, as a member of a military family, or with women's or family-
related workforce issues.
